Transaction 27089ca5752307dd7d9d8bfeb03e1eae8428dae955a4316f44b7972ea9091d18

1 Input
2 Outputs
  • 27089ca5752307dd7d9d8bfeb03e1eae8428dae955a4316f44b7972ea9091d18:0
  • value  96541992
    address  1DbdQTMHC2fQquCCSsk6vfWW12Gt2TsTCa
  • 27089ca5752307dd7d9d8bfeb03e1eae8428dae955a4316f44b7972ea9091d18:1
  • value  22417257133
    address  1KXUzQnjAqumciB73CmZKvqSdePWDfrfM1